WebReinstall apps or turn apps back on. On your Android phone or tablet, open Google Play Store . On the right, tap the profile icon. Tap Manage apps & device Manage. WebFeb 21, 2024 · Follow the steps below and be aware that instructions for uninstalling the software will depend on the software itself and not Windows 10. Click Start. Selct All Apps. Find the app or program you wish to uninstall. Right click on that app/program and click Uninstall (if you do not see uninstall then it may be a default app).
